Abstract
Wideband antenna is proposed as an ultra-high frequency (UHF) sensor for high voltage equipment in smart grid. First, an antenna is designed in UHF range with wideband characteristics. Next, another antenna is designed from the first one to further improve its sensor applicability. Both antennas offer sufficient levels of realized gain and total efficiency while radiating with omni-directional patterns. Proposed antennas are compact and suitable to be applied as UHF sensors especially for the faulty-insulation detection in high voltage switchgears and power transformers. © The 2022 International Conference on Artificial Life and Robotics (ICAROB2022).
